    United States vs Honduras

    2022 FIFA World Cup qualification – CONCACAF Third Round
    Wednesday, September 8, 10:30 PM
    Estadio Olímpico Metropolitano, San Pedro Sula

    Kickoff: 10:30 PM (per majorleaguesoccersoccerdotcom)

    Broadcast: Paramount+, Universo, Telemundo

    Vitals (last five matches, all competitions):
    United States
    3W-0L-2D | 4 GF / 1 GA / 3 GD

    Honduras
    1W-2L-2D | 4 GF / 8 GA / -4 GD

    Goal Leaders:
    United States
    Brenden Aaronson - 1

    Honduras
    Alexander López -1

    Head-to-Head Record:
    United States vs Honduras
    17W-4L-5D

    US Goals - 47
    Honduras Goals - 23
    Goal Difference - +24 US

    Previous Meeting:
    2021 CONCACAF Nations League Semi-final
    June 3, 2021 @ Empower Field at Mile High, Denver
    United States 1, Honduras 0

    I think some of the issue - not that it means everything - is that very few of these attacking guys, despite how talented they are, are THE MAN at their club. The ones that are THE MAN are either at smaller clubs or still coming through the ranks. Pulisic is obviously talented but he's a role player on a UCL winning side. Reyna plays for a Dortmund team that features Erling Haaland. The list goes on. We don't have someone that just commands respect from opposing teams and in that way, opens up the space and opportunities for others. Teams then know they can just sit back, park the bus, and counter when they can. It's really going to take a different tactical philosophy.

    The HS team I coach right now is dealing with this exact issue. We have a great 11-13 players. I like our starting 11. I like our possession. I like our ability to defend. We have struggled a bit to start the season simply because we don't have a pure striker or winger who can just score in bunches.

    The USMNT is struggling with that on a much bigger stage.
